okay, so those aren't the lyrics... but she is super flashy and fun!!! Lady J over at MyPerfectPolish did a swatch of Lola a few weeks ago and i loved it on her, so i thought i would take a shot at it.

this is such a glowingly gorgeous pink, and i thought it was tons of fun with Lush and Luxe (China Glaze) on my ring finger and thumb. it is super hard to photograph though, because the flashes of blue are so much more apparent in person than in photographs. it took two coats to get opaque, but i did three to make it a little more even. i felt like barbie the whole time i wore this :)

so i finally played with my new deborah lippman polishes, including this gem which i bought only because this song has been one of my all time favorites for way too long to admit:



anywho... greatest song ever and my new favorite blue polish. the bottle itself wasn't super impressive and at one coat it was horribly streaky and inconsistent and i was almost in tears because i was *seriously* determined to love it. i glopped (technical term) on a second coat and held my breath and lo and behold i had the most deliciously shiny deep periwinkle nails ever. the second coat evened it all out perfectly, though my actual hands are hideous so don't look too closely. 

the direct sunlight picture is the most true to color, though i'll admit i kinda like it in all the pictures ;)

I got/had the Springtime Blues

i played with manipulative when i got it in the mail, but was so unhappy with the application that i put it away and forgot about it until last week. i was checking zuza agaisnt all of my dusty blue/tiffany's blue dupes and realized that maybe manipulative and i got off on the wrong foot. i think the two together might be a little off, but individually i am enamored. 


manipulative is the perfect mix between a dusty blue and a bright teal, i didn't' get much of that beautiful pinkish shimmer that glimpses out of the bottle (even after three coats), though i think i can see glimpses of the pink in this picture, on the thumb...

zuza was just as lovely, and it wasn't gritty like some of the micro glitters that i have gotten from zoya *i'm looking at you Kimmy*
